Project Overview

Aluminium Composite Panels (ACP) are innovative materials made by sandwiching a non-aluminium core between two layers of aluminium sheets. This unique structure not only provides a lightweight solution but also imparts durability and aesthetic appeal, making ACP an ideal choice for modern architectural applications. With their exceptional weather resistance, easy maintenance, and excellent insulation properties, these panels are widely used in building facades, interior applications, signage, and more. The versatility of ACPs is enhanced by the wide range of finishes and colors available, allowing for design versatility that meets various aesthetic requirements. The global ACP market is driven by rapid urbanization, increased construction activities, and a growing demand for sustainable building materials. As builders and architects seek to incorporate lightweight but robust materials, ACPs provide a functional solution without compromising on style. In addition, their recyclability makes them an environmentally friendly option in line with modern sustainability goals. Moreover, advancements in manufacturing processes are leading to enhanced product quality and performance, contributing to the growth of the ACP market globally. Challenges such as regulatory scrutiny over fire safety standards and competition from alternative materials like Glass Facade systems also exist, but ongoing innovation and a growing trend towards eco-friendly products present significant opportunities for future growth.

Raw Materials Required

  • Aluminium sheets
  • Polyethylene or mineral core
  • Coatings and laminates
  • Adhesives
